.camera_caption {
    top: 25%;
    font-size: 20px;
    font-family: Tahoma;
}

.WaGadgetMenuHorizontal .menuInner ul.firstLevel {
   padding-left: 1%;
}

/* Code to change page width START */
.container_12 {
    width: 100%;
}
.s1_grid_12{
    width: auto;
    margin-left: 0 !important;
    margin-right: 0 !important;
}
@media (min-width: 1024px) and (orientation: landscape) {
#id_9CfZadp,#id_OGhqbDU, #id_DJxx4K8, #id_wQgJ17m, #id_CpYj2uZ, #id_IOQteQ8, #id_5hQ7bUY, #id_QGdWujm, #id_VfbbD2O, #id_zEK9Pae,#id_ebXURqZ, #id_urbUibG, #id_8UhieRi, #id_Yn57SKb, #id_gJqDwo8, #id_X5iZxlD, #id_Qcspawm, #id_SGXZScq, #id_t1SvEFx, #id_CR6K2r4, #id_moChj15, #id_QWxeyjW, #id_PjrC9oI, #id_BDqRyZs, #id_C46eYUY, #id_LWwtCSp, #id_SYni6w7, #id_MtpuHeM, #id_6OOr75E, #id_xsgcWkY, #id_PAjeLf6, #id_AlGGekv, #id_7kJuXD1, #id_VnxD3Rg, #id_UJdr3MI, #id_G6BXYwE, #id_orLFhbe, #id_u3WD2Mz, #id_gdpsSTD, #id_tA67X1j, #id_LSrjHcK, #id_ZdQTIih, #id_IQ3a3Eu, #id_wwJkjNi, #id_6SpyXtV, #id_QLe4aDK, #id_PFRDG6Y, #id_C6BGLLz, #id_hqVap5g, #id_tNlLguI, #id_hgEFwWl, #id_skwj2HE, #id_kwBEKzK, #id_MFTadac, #id_fEOICLN, #id_B7J5JLW, #id_OUEJq4L, #id_S9PRSVW, #id_FLHLWH5, #id_7mJKaV8, #id_gHKHWEU, #id_RlP2JQ9, #id_6OOr75E, #id_5hQ7bUY, #id_IQ3a3Eu, #id_VfbbD2O, #id_4YASLLL, #id_W5rzuFd, #id_ZdQTIih, #id_ebXURqZ, #id_cMtLis5, #id_3BEDrJg, #id_SKzCfD5, #id_PumSm3C, #id_8ZzlPDd, #id_axKhPmh, #id_iC7G1PS, #id_1UgEMMU, #id_ea3GuSB, #id_FENmeOx, #id_2VCWfAq, #id_Upl6Lha, #id_lBat8pK, #id_eIH2ym2, #id_NbMze8X, #id_rPypSDI, #id_oicFGVe, #id_YlMhZKg, #id_LKmcRhR, #id_lgECQjd, #id_6sHJ39o, #id_zJLGTws, #id_wP96lZx, #id_k8INWYg, #id_NBQkLyb, #id_4nqrcu3, #id_8xTRBch, #id_YOm664S, #id_OM1ekog, #id_aYr7cOk, #id_vJrZyZx, #id_9OK6zTx


{   
    padding-left: 250px  !important;
    padding-right: 250px  !important;
} 
#PAGEID_18129 .gadgetContentEditableArea{
    padding-left: 250px  !important;
    padding-right: 250px  !important; 
}
}
@media only screen and (max-width: 1199px) and (min-width: 600px){
.container_12 {
    margin-left: 0 !important;
    margin-right: 0 !important;
    width: 100%;
}
}
@media only screen and (max-width: 616px){
.container_12 {
     margin-left: 0 !important;
    margin-right: 0 !important;
    width: 100%;
    display: block;
}}
/* Code to change page width END */
@media only screen and (max-width: 616px) {
.WaGadgetMobilePanel .mobilePanel{
z-index:9;
position:fixed;
width:100%;
}
/* Make mobile panel fixed in mobile */
#id_Header1{
margin-top:50px;
}
}

body, p {
      font-family: 'Lato Regular' !important;
  }
.WaGadgetLoginButton .loginBoxLapsedMembership, .WaGadgetLoginButton .loginBoxProfileLink, .WaGadgetLoginButton a.loginBoxChangePassword, .WaGadgetLoginButton .loginBoxProfileLink a, .WaGadgetLoginButton a.loginBoxLogout{
color: white !important;
}
.WaGadgetLoginButton .loginBoxLinkContainer .loginBoxLinkButton{
    border-radius:300px;
    border:2px solid white;
    text-transform: uppercase;
    color: white !important;
    font: normal 13px/normal PT Sans;
    padding: 5px 10px;
}

.WaGadgetLoginButton .loginBoxLinkContainer .loginBoxLinkButton:hover{
    background-color: rgba(255,255,255,.7);
    color: #fff;
}
.WaGadgetMenuHorizontal.menuStyle002 .stickness.stick .menuInner ul.firstLevel>li>.item>a {
    color: white;
}

.WaGadgetMenuHorizontal.menuStyle002 .stickness.stick .menuInner ul.firstLevel>li>.item>a span:after {
    background-color: white;
}



.WaGadgetLoginButton .loginBoxLinkContainer .loginBoxLinkButton:before {
    color: white;
    font: normal 13px/normal WA-theme-icons;
    height: 12px;
    margin-right: 10px;
}
 h1 {
color: #0076a3;
font-family: "Lato Regular";
text-transform: none;
font-size: 34px;
}

h2 {
color: #0076a3;
font-family: "Lato Regular";
font-size: 25px;
font-weight:normal;
} 
 
body, p {
      font-family: 'Lato Regular' !important;
  }
h3 {
font-family: "Lato Regular";
font-size: 22px;
font-weight:normal; 
color: #212121;
}
 
h4 {
font-family: "Lato Regular";
font-size: 20px;
font-weight:normal; 
color: #212121;
}

h1.titlePage { letter-spacing: .01em; 
color: #ffffff; 
font-size: 55px;
font-weight: bold;
text-transform: none;
}
.nivo-caption{
bottom:75% !important;
padding: 10px 20px !important;
font-size: 20px;
font-family: Tahoma;
background: rgba(0,0,0,0.8);
}